The utility model relates to the technical field of steel scrap circulating feeding devices, and discloses an intelligent steel scrap circulating feeding device which comprises a plurality of intermediate frequency furnaces which are arranged at intervals. The ground rail is arranged in the plant; the lower end of the portal frame is provided with a ground rail walking part, and the ground rail walking part moves along the ground rail; a cavity with an upward opening is formed in the hopper and used for containing waste steel, a discharging opening is formed in the bottom of the hopper, and a limiting component and a driving component are arranged at the discharging opening. Compared with the prior art that feeding is achieved through cooperation of a crown block and an electromagnet, the feeding efficiency of the device is higher, and the device is safer.

[0001] This utility model relates to the technical field of scrap steel recycling and feeding devices, and in particular to intelligent scrap steel recycling and feeding devices. Background Technology

[0002] The existing patent publication number is (CN209940295U), which discloses an overhead crane device.

[0003] The existing patent publication number is (CN222729259U), which discloses an electromagnetic chuck for overhead cranes used for scrap steel.

[0004] In the existing technology, scrap steel is added by an overhead crane equipped with an electromagnetic chuck, enabling it to operate on multiple medium-frequency heating furnaces;

[0005] However, this method cannot efficiently monitor the weight of the added scrap steel online, and it is not very efficient.

[0006] This proposal is put forward in order to improve and optimize the above-mentioned problems or shortcomings. Utility Model Content

[0007] Intelligent scrap steel recycling and feeding device

[0008] It includes several medium-frequency furnaces, which are arranged at intervals;

[0009] The ground track is installed inside the factory building;

[0010] A gantry frame, wherein a ground rail traveling part is provided at the lower end of the gantry frame, and the ground rail traveling part moves along the ground rail (the ground rail traveling part is consistent with the moving device for moving gantry frames in the prior art).

[0011] The hopper has an upward-opening cavity for loading scrap steel. The bottom of the hopper has a discharge port, and a limiting component and a driving component are provided at the discharge port. A support arm is provided on the gantry frame and connected to the hopper to support the hopper, so that the hopper is kept at a certain height under the action of the gantry frame. Then, when the ground rail travel part moves to the designated position, the discharge port of the hopper is aligned with the feed port of the medium frequency furnace.

[0012] Preferably, the gantry frame is also equipped with a rotatable screw and a stroke groove extending through one side. One end of the support arm is provided with a screw hole sleeve that cooperates with the screw to form a helical pair. The top of the gantry frame is provided with a reduction motor for driving the screw. After the screw is driven, the height of the support arm carrying the hopper is adjusted through the helical pair, which facilitates feeding of the medium frequency furnace at different heights.

[0013] Preferably, the bottom of the hopper is conical, and a tubular discharge device is fixed on the bottom wall. A spiral auger blade is rotated in the tubular discharge device. By driving the spiral auger blade, the scrap steel is discharged downward in an orderly manner. At the same time, when the spiral auger blade stops, it can provide a certain degree of obstruction and restriction (here, obstruction and restriction refers to the fact that, compared with the absence of spiral auger blade, the addition of spiral auger blade can reduce the free fall motion and speed of scrap steel).

[0014] Preferably, the hopper is provided with a drive unit on its side, which is equipped with a geared main motor and a matching electrical control system, and is connected to an external power source. It is coaxially connected to the main shaft of the auger blades through an extended shaft and drives the auger blades to rotate.

[0015] Preferably, an annular electromagnet actuator is fitted externally at the end of the discharge device, and an electromagnet control unit is also provided at the bottom of the hopper. The electromagnet control unit is connected to an external power source and controls whether the electromagnet actuator is magnetically activated. When the auger blades are rotating, the electromagnet actuator is turned off. When the auger blades stop, the electromagnet actuator is activated to magnetically attract and restrict the scrap steel within the discharge device, thereby stopping the discharge.

[0016] Preferably, an online weight control unit is also provided on the side of the hopper. One end of the support arm is inserted into the online weight control unit, which is equipped with a wireless electronic weighing scale. The two force-bearing ends of the wireless electronic weighing scale are respectively connected to two mounting bases. The support arm supports the wireless electronic weighing scale and, through the cooperation of the wireless electronic weighing scale and the mounting bases, supports the hopper. The weight of the hopper is monitored online to facilitate the calculation of the discharge mass.

[0017] The advantages and positive effects of this utility model are:

[0018] Compared to existing methods that use overhead cranes and electromagnets for material feeding, this device offers higher feeding efficiency and is safer.

[0019] The feeding height of this device is adjustable, which makes it more convenient to make adaptive adjustments for different models of medium frequency furnaces in the same factory (because the models are different, their external dimensions are different, and the height position of the feeding port is different).

[0020] The wireless electronic weighing system can monitor the weight reduction during the feeding process online, which can more accurately determine the weight of the scrap steel being fed compared to using a crane magnetic suction method. Attached Figure Description

[0029] It includes a plurality of medium frequency furnaces 17, which are arranged at intervals;

[0030] Ground track 10 is installed inside the factory building;

[0031] The gantry frame 12 has a ground rail traveling part 11 at its lower end, which moves along the ground rail 10 (the ground rail traveling part 11 is consistent with the moving device for moving the gantry frame in the prior art).

[0032] The hopper 13 has an upward-opening cavity for loading scrap steel. The bottom of the hopper 13 has a discharge port, and a limiting component and a driving component are provided at the discharge port. A support arm 18 is provided on the gantry frame 12 and connected to the hopper 13 to support the hopper 13, so that the hopper 13 is kept at a certain height under the action of the gantry frame 12. Then, when the ground rail traveling part 11 moves to the designated position, the discharge port of the hopper 13 is aligned with the feed port of the medium frequency furnace 17.

[0033] Preferably, the gantry frame 12 is also provided with a rotatable screw and a stroke groove 19 extending through one side. One end of the support arm 18 is provided with a screw hole sleeve that cooperates with the screw to form a helical pair. The top of the gantry frame 12 is provided with a reduction motor 20 for driving the screw. After the screw is driven, the height of the support arm 18 carrying the hopper 13 can be adjusted through the helical pair, which facilitates feeding the medium frequency furnace 17 at different heights.

[0034] Preferably, the bottom of the hopper 13 is conical, and a tubular discharge device 14 is fixed on the bottom wall. A spiral auger blade is rotatably installed in the tubular discharge device 14. By driving the spiral auger blade, the scrap steel is discharged downward in an orderly manner. At the same time, when the spiral auger blade stops, it can provide a certain degree of obstruction and restriction (here, obstruction and restriction refers to the fact that, compared with the absence of spiral auger blade, the addition of spiral auger blade can reduce the free fall motion and speed of scrap steel).

[0035] Preferably, the hopper 13 is provided with a drive unit 21 on its side. The drive unit 21 is equipped with a geared main motor and a matching electrical control system, and is connected to an external power source. It is coaxially connected to the main shaft of the auger blades through an extended shaft and drives the auger blades to rotate.

[0036] Preferably, an annular electromagnet actuator 15 is fitted onto the outer end of the discharge device 14, and an electromagnet control unit 16 is also provided at the bottom of the hopper 13. The electromagnet control unit 16 is connected to an external power source and controls whether the electromagnet actuator 15 is magnetically activated. When the auger blades are rotating, the electromagnet actuator 15 is turned off. When the auger blades stop, the electromagnet actuator 15 is activated to use magnetic attraction to magnetically attract and restrict the scrap steel within the discharge device 14, thereby stopping the discharge.

[0037] Preferably, an online weight control unit 22 is also provided on the side of the hopper 13. One end of the support arm 18 is inserted into the online weight control unit 22. A wireless electronic weighing scale 23 is provided in the online weight control unit 22. The two force-bearing ends of the wireless electronic weighing scale 23 are respectively connected to two mounting bases 24, such as... Figure 3The support arm 18 supports the wireless electronic weighing scale 23 and, through the cooperation of the wireless electronic weighing scale 23 and the mounting base 24, supports the hopper 13. The weight of the hopper 13 is monitored online to facilitate the calculation of the discharge quality.
